Could your romantic fortune be written on your face? Let’s take a quick look at which facial features indicate the strongest love luck.
People with well-defined brows and bright eyes often have a captivating gaze that reveals their thoughts and feelings. Double eyelids and large eyes have long been prized as marks of beauty; such individuals tend to be emotionally rich and seek a fulfilling life. They are kind-hearted, intelligent, and articulate, which naturally supports good romantic fortune.
Full temples—known in physiognomy as the "Palace of Spouses" or "Heavenly Storehouse"—are said to signal charm and abundant romantic opportunities. Such individuals are often passionate and proactive in love, making a strong impression by taking the initiative and showing kindness to others.
A well-defined nose is regarded in physiognomy as a sign of wealth and strong partnerships. For women, a well-shaped nose suggests both financial success and a good partner. A high nasal bridge also points to intelligence and confidence in love, along with a caring, considerate approach to one’s partner.
A well-formed chin is said to benefit financial luck and also enhance romantic prospects. People with a full chin often have warm, easygoing personalities and are approachable. They value relationships and are generous and thoughtful, making them trusted confidants to others.
Rosy lips, clear speech, and a healthy complexion reflect one’s day-to-day fortune. A dull, gray complexion may hint at upcoming misfortune, while a vibrant glow suggests good luck—like a favored child who thrives wherever they go. Love also benefits from benefactors; with good fortune and soft, inviting lips, one is likely to attract many admirers.
In conclusion, reading love through facial features doesn’t simply mean having well-defined features; being handsome or beautiful doesn’t guarantee romantic luck. In reality, many attractive people encounter relationship challenges. Ultimately, personality plays a crucial role in romantic success. Character shapes destiny—and it shapes love, too.
